常用的PHP数据库操作方法(MYSQL版)

常用的PHP数据库操作方法(MYSQL版)

作者: 字体:[增加 减小] 类型:转载 时间:2011-06-08

最近一直在折腾自己的网站首页,写的大部分PHP脚本都要用到和MYSQL数据库相关的操作,今天把这些方法和大家分享一下,希望大家能多多交流!

一、数据库操作 1. 连接...

文章

thinkyoung

2015-11-05

830浏览量

mysql_fetch_row,mysql_fetch_array,mysql_fetch_object,mysql_fetch_assoc

php从mysql中访问数据库并取得数据,取得结果的过程中用到好几个类似的方法,区别及用法值得区分一下,看下面的代码

代码如下:

<?php

$link=mysql_connect('localhost','root',”);

mysql_select_db('abc',$link);...

文章

ndblog

2014-05-01

653浏览量

php中的mysql_fetch_row,mysql_fetch_array,mysql_fetch_object

1.mysql_fetch_row

mysql_fetch_row,这个函数是从结果集中取一行作为枚举数据,从和指定的结果标识关联的结果集中取得一行数据并作为数组返回。每个结果的列储存在一个数组的单元中,偏移量从 0 开始。 注意,这里是从0开始偏移,也就是说不能用字段名字来取值,只能用索引来取值...

文章

ndblog

2014-03-27

641浏览量

Quick BI 数据可视化分析平台

2020年入选全球Gartner ABI魔力象限,为中国首个且唯一入选BI产品

广告

PHP学习笔记(2)--PHP数据库操作基本知识

1.PHP和MySQL连接

php.ini 加载mysql组件:

extension=php_mysql.dll  前的; 去掉

extension_dir = " "  路径是否正确

PHP链接mysql函数

mysql_connect: 开启 MySQL ...

文章

耕耘实录

2011-11-11

708浏览量

php访问mysql 封装

/*

MYSQL 数据库访问封装类

MYSQL 数据访问方式,php4支持以mysql_开头的过程访问方式,php5开始支持以mysqli_开头的过程和mysqli面向对象

访问方式,本封装类以mysql_封装

数据访问的一般流程:

1,连接数据库 mysql_connect...

文章

云栖希望。

2017-12-04

921浏览量

PHP系列(十一)PHP操作mysql(i)数据库

【Php操作Mysql数据库】

在PHP脚本中操作MySQL数据库的的六个步骤如下:

1.连接MySQL数据库服务器并判断是否连接正确

2.选择数据库

3.设置字符集

4.准备SQL语句并发送SQL语句到MySQL服务器并获取记录集

5.处理结果集

6.释放结...

文章

科技小能手

2017-11-12

668浏览量

Mysql连接数据库的操作

Mysql连接数据库的操作

1

2

3

4

5

$link=mysql_connect("ip","数据库名",密码);

mysql_select_db("库名",$link);

mysql_query("set names utf8");

$sql = "sele...

文章

幸运码发放

2018-08-22

1440浏览量

数据库内核月报 - 2015 / 09-MySQL · 备库优化 · relay fetch 备库优化

业务背景

MySQL 主备通过 binlog 实现数据同步的功能,主库将生成的 binlog 通过 binlog send 线程发送到备库,备库通过应用这些 binlog 来更新数据,实现主备数据一致,其应用 binlog 的读取操作与更新操作的堆栈分别如下。

读取操作:

#0 row_sear...

文章

db匠

2016-05-23

1033浏览量

日志服务数据加工最佳实践: 从RDS-MySQL拉取数据做富化

概述

使用全局富化函数做富化时, 需要传递一个字典或者表格结构做富化. 参考构建字典与表格做数据富化的各种途径比较. 本篇介绍从使用资源函数res_rds_mysql从RDS-MySQL拉取数据的做富化的详细实践.关于res_rds_mysql的参数说明, 参考这里.

背景

这里我们在RDS中存放...

文章

成喆

2019-08-02

1311浏览量

Mysql连接数据库的操作

1

2

3

4

5

$link=mysql_connect("ip","数据库名",密码);

mysql_select_db("库名",$link);

mysql_query("set names utf8");

$sql = "select id,name from bran...

文章

技术小胖子

2017-11-08

689浏览量

PHP连接数据库

<?php// 数据库服务器IP或地址$mysql_server_name='localhost'; // 数据库用户名$mysql_username='demo'; // 数据库密码$mysql_password='K8q7N4M7'; // 数据库名$mysql_database='de...

文章

vip1888

2017-11-24

474浏览量

MySQL基础与操作

1.SQL基础

建立数据库

create database [其他参数]

删除数据库

drop database

建立数据表

create table (

数据类型 [默认值] [not null/...

文章

文艺小青年

2017-11-23

941浏览量

Lua 数据库访问(转)

本文主要为大家介绍 Lua 数据库的操作库:LuaSQL。他是开源的,支持的数据库有:ODBC, ADO, Oracle, MySQL, SQLite 和 PostgreSQL。

本文为大家介绍MySQL的数据库连接。

LuaSQL 可以使用 LuaRocks 来安装可以根据需要安装你需要的数据库...

文章

developerguy

2016-03-07

935浏览量

Linux C语言操作MySQL

原文:

Linux C语言操作MySQL

1.MySQL数据库简介

MySQL是一个开源码的小型关系数据库管理系统,体积小,速度快,总体成本低,开源。MySQL有以下特性:

(1) 使用C和C++编写,并使用了多种编译器进行测试,保证源码的可移植性。

(2...

文章

杰克.陈

2014-12-09

1272浏览量

Php常用代码数据库的连接及读取和写入

数据库连接代码(php+Mysql)以及读取表中内容:

例如:php连接MySql

1.为了更好地设置数据连接,一般会将数据连接所涉及的值定义成变量.

$mysql_server_name='localhost'; //改成自己的mysql数据库服务器

$mysql_usern...

文章

青衫无名

2017-07-03

2557浏览量

PHP操作MYSQL数据库

MYSQL接口配置

Linux

必须在编译时加上一个—with-mysql选项

windows

通过一个DLL文件提供了相应的扩展

共同配置

不管使用是哪一种操作系统,都必须在php.ini文件里启用这个扩展以确保PHP能够找到所有必要的DLL

extension=php_mysql.dll

...

文章

php码农

2016-02-21

3761浏览量

php连接mysql数据库基础

bool define ( string name, mixed value [, bool case_insensitive] )define函数作用是定义常量

define('DB_HOST', 'localhost');

define('DB_USER', 'root');

define(...

文章

爱六六

2012-07-31

617浏览量

PHP 自学教程之MySQL数据库

PHP访问MySQL数据库的一般步骤:

1、连接MySQL数据库:使用mysql_connect()函数建立与MySQL服务器的连接。

2、选择MySQL数据库:使用mysql_select_db()函数选择MySQL数据库服务器上对于的数据库。

3、执行SQL语句:在选择的数据库中...

文章

沉默术士

2017-07-03

797浏览量

PHP 与 Mysql

PHP 与 MySQL 数据库交互的具体步骤总结如下:

使用mysql_connect()函数连接mysql

1

$conn = mysql_connect("localhost","root","mysql") or die("数据库连接失败,请联系管理员.".mysql_e...

文章

技术小牛人

2017-11-13

830浏览量

《PHP精粹:编写高效PHP代码》——2.4节PHP数据库对象

本节书摘来自华章社区《PHP精粹:编写高效PHP代码》一书中的第2章,第2.4节PHP数据库对象,作者:(美)  Davey Shafik,更多章节内容可以访问云栖社区“华章社区”公众号查看

2.4 PHP数据库对象如果之前你使用过PHP和MySQL,你可能用过mysql或mysqli类库连接到数...

文章

华章计算机

2017-08-01

1357浏览量

loadrunner通过使用libmysql.dll完成mysql的测试

【1】需要使用到MySQL的libmysql.dll动态链接库,因此需要安装MySQL;注:本地安装的MySQL最好和MySQL数据库服务器上的版本一致;(本次使用的是MYSQL 5.6)

【2】LoadRunner选择“CVuser”协议;

【3】选择“File”→“Add Files to...

文章

余二五

2017-11-16

1118浏览量

PHP防止数据库数字SQL注入攻击

<?php

header("Content-Type:text/html;charset=UTF-8");

// 数据库配置

include_once 'config.php';

// 获得传递参数

$id=urldecode($_GET['id']);

// 判断是否有参数

$id = i...

文章

vip1888

2017-12-07

1214浏览量

使用PDO查询mysql避免SQL注入

使用传统的 mysql_connect 、mysql_query方法来连接查询数据库时,如果过滤不严紧,就有SQL注入风险。虽然可以用mysql_real_escape_string()函数过滤用户提交的值,但是也有缺陷。而使用PHP的PDO扩展的 prepare 方法,就可以避免sql inje...

文章

沉默术士

2017-07-03

1741浏览量

数据库必知词汇:指针控制语言CCL

|名词定义|指针控制语言(Cursor Control Language, CCL)规定了 SQL语句在宿主语言的程序中的使用的规则,是SQL语言的分类之一。CCL包含了DECLARE CURSOR(声明游标)、FETCH INTO(进入)和UPDATE WHERE CURRENT(更新当前位置)...

文章

萌萌怪兽

2020-02-23

316浏览量

遇到mysql数据表不存在的问题

一次偶然的机会,看到自己写的代码显示了一个错误,大概意思:错误位置发生在mysql_fetch_array($results,MYSQL_ASSOC) ,这里的$results不是合法的mysql资源集。

当时第一反应,以为是数据库连接错误了。导致,根本没有查询到数据。就无法使用$result...

文章

wangtaotao

2011-01-09

715浏览量

3.14. PHP Data Objects (PDO)

3.14.1. $driver_options

持久链接

PDO::ATTR_PERSISTENT => true,

压缩传输,适合远程连接数据库,压缩查询结果后返回给客户端

PDO::MYSQL_ATTR_COMPRESS => true

初始化命令,就是链接数据库...

文章

玄学酱

2017-12-27

918浏览量

PHP操作数据库得到数据进行JSON组装

1.php程序

<?php

mysql_connect("localhost","root","");

mysql_select_db("myhospitalv2");

$q=mysql_query("SELECT * FROM user2 ");

while($e=mysql_f...

文章

沉默术士

2017-07-03

1842浏览量

解决Mysql数据库提示innodb表不存在的问题!

发现mysql的error.log里面有报错:InnoDB: Error: Table "mysql"."innodb_table_stats" not found.InnoDB: Error: Fetch of persistent statistics requested for table ...

文章

乐维君

2018-11-27

1902浏览量

PHP防止数据库数字SQL注入攻击

<?php

header("Content-Type:text/html;charset=UTF-8");

// 数据库配置

include_once 'config.php';

// 获得传递参数

$id=urldecode($_GET['id']);

// 判断是否有参数

$id = i...

文章

vip1888

2017-12-07

897浏览量

阿里数据库内核月报:2015年09月

# 01 MySQL · 引擎特性 · InnoDB Adaptive hash index介绍

# 02 PgSQL · 特性分析 · clog异步提交一致性、原子操作与fsync

# 03 MySQL · 捉虫动态 · BUG 几例

# 04 PgSQL · 答疑解惑 · 诡异的函数返回...

文章

场景研读

2017-06-07

838浏览量

更多推荐

mysql数据库fetch_mysql数据库fetch